      The State of Teacher Policies in Dominican Republic

      This post is also available in: Español

      In order to build awareness among leaders and decision-makers regarding the importance of teacher policy, the Dialogue is partnering with organizations in the region to produce a series of education report cards. The report cards seek to strengthen the capacity of national groups to analyze education policy and create a group of energized leaders – governmental and nongovernmental – capable of promoting reforms.

      This report card (only available in Spanish) was prepared by Acción Empresarial por la Educación (EDUCA) in the Dominican Republic.
